UTICA, NY- The Utica College women's lacrosse team suffered its first Empire 8 Conference defeat of the season Tuesday as it fell to nationally ranked No. 24 St. John Fisher College, 14-5. Junior
Natalie Capriglione (New Milford, CT/New Milford) led the Pioneers with three goals on the day.

The Cardinals jumped out to a 4-0 lead in the first six minutes and went on to take an 11-1 ledger into halftime. Utica's halftime adjustments paid off as the Pioneers netted three goals in the second half and allowed just four against as they suffered their first E8 loss.

Capriglione scored Utica's first goal and then added two of the final three tallies, while her sister,
Noelle Capriglione (New Milford, CT/New Milford) also scored. Senior
Brooke Miller (Rome, NY/Rome Free Academy) extended her scoring streak to seven games as she netted one goal and added one assist. Freshman
Stephanie Husnay (Whitesboro, NY/Whitesboro) also dished out one assist for the Pioneers.
Â
Natalie Capriglione (New Milford, CT/New Milford) led UC with four draw controls, while
Hailee DuMont (Wilkes-Barre, PA/James M. Coughlin) picked up a team-high three ground balls. Sophomore
Hali Vandermeulen (Walden, NY/Valley Central) made 11 saves in the loss.Â
